Common Challenges Women Face in Fitness
While working out is empowering, many women face unique obstacles on their fitness journey:
-
Gym anxiety: Fear of judgment in male-dominated spaces.
-
Unrealistic beauty standards: Social media comparison can discourage.
-
Time crunch: Managing careers, family, and self-care leaves little time.
-
Hormonal changes: Menstruation, pregnancy, and menopause impact energy and performance.
-
Safety concerns: Lack of secure spaces for outdoor workouts.
-
Limited access to gear: The right workout clothing or equipment isn’t always available.
Despite these challenges, women around the world continue to push boundaries, turning obstacles into opportunities for growth, confidence, and self-love.

1. Google Beam: Revolutionary 3D Video Conferencing for Remote Teams
You know that awkward feeling when you’re trying to read someone’s expression on a pixelated video call? Google Beam (formerly Project Starline) might just solve that remote work communication problem. Picture this: life-sized, 3D holographic images of your team members, clients, and business partners, right in your office space. No clunky VR headsets, no squinting at tiny screens on your laptop.
The crazy part? It captures all those subtle facial expressions and body language cues we miss in regular video calls. It works with Google Meet and Zoom, and HP is bringing it to market later this year. As someone who spends way too much time in virtual meetings, this could be a total game-changer.
2. Gemini 2.5 Pro Gets a Brain Upgrade
Remember when AI used to give you those weird, robotic answers? Well, Google’s new “Deep Think” mode for Gemini 2.5 Pro is different. It actually stops and considers multiple possibilities before answering—kind of like how we humans think through complex problems.
I tested it out with some tricky business scenarios, and honestly, the responses were impressively nuanced. Whether you’re wrestling with a tough strategic decision or debugging code at 2 AM, this upgrade makes Gemini feel more like a thoughtful business partner than a search engine.
3. Gemini Live: Your AI Assistant That Actually Sees What You See
This one’s pretty wild. Gemini Live can now see through your phone’s camera and understand what’s happening in real-time. Imagine walking through a trade show, pointing your camera at a competitor’s booth, and getting instant insights about their strategy. Or troubleshooting equipment by just showing it the problem.
It’s like having a really smart friend who’s always available to help you figure things out, whether you’re brainstorming in your office or problem-solving on the go.
4. Google Search Gets Conversational (Finally!)
Traditional Google searches are great, but sometimes you need to dig deeper. The new AI Mode turns searching into an actual conversation. You can ask follow-up questions, request custom charts, or even say “show me this data as a graph” and it just… does it.
I’ve been using it to analyze market trends for my business, and it’s like having a research assistant who never gets tired of your questions.
5. Shopping on Autopilot
Here’s something I didn’t know I needed until now: Google can literally shop for you. Set your price targets, tell it what you’re looking for, and it’ll track products and even make purchases when your criteria are met.
As someone who’s always hunting for the best deals on business equipment, the idea of setting it and forgetting it is pretty appealing. Just remember to set reasonable limits—we don’t want any surprise shopping sprees!
6. AI-Generated Content That Doesn’t Look Like AI
Google’s new Imagen 4 and Veo 3 are seriously impressive. I’m talking high-quality images and videos generated from simple text descriptions. Need a product mockup? Describe it. Want a video for your marketing campaign? Just ask.
The best part? You don’t need to be a designer or videographer. I’ve been playing around with it, and the results are surprisingly professional-looking.
7. Smart Glasses That Actually Make Sense
Android XR isn’t just another VR gimmick. These smart glasses can translate conversations in real-time, give you directions without looking at your phone, and handle scheduling while you’re walking to your next meeting.
I’m imagining wearing these during international business trips—instant translation would be a lifesaver during those important client meetings.
8. Virtual Try-Ons for Everyone
If you’re in retail or e-commerce, this is huge. Customers can now virtually try on clothes just by uploading a photo. No more “will this fit?” anxiety that leads to abandoned shopping carts.
I’ve seen some early demos, and the technology is surprisingly accurate. This could seriously boost online sales for fashion retailers.
9. Gemini Gets Even Smarter
Google announced eight major improvements to Gemini, including better understanding of images, voice, and text all at once. The developer tools are also getting upgraded, which means we can start building Gemini’s capabilities into our own apps and workflows.
This opens up possibilities for custom automation that I’m honestly still wrapping my head around.
10. Marketing and Advertising on Easy Mode
The new AI tools for advertising are designed to handle the tedious stuff—optimizing ad spend, generating creative content, and managing campaigns. It’s like having a marketing team that works 24/7 and never needs coffee breaks.
For small businesses especially, this could level the playing field against bigger competitors with huge marketing budgets.

Use Secure Communication Tools
Relying on standard email or traditional messaging platforms places your sensitive conversations at risk of interception. Instead, invest in secure communication tools with end-to-end encryption technologies that protect every exchange. Data will remain inaccessible to unauthorized parties while fostering a culture of security within your team.
Create a Culture of Confidentiality
The foundation of protecting sensitive information lies in fostering a company-wide confidentiality culture. Educate team members and stakeholders on the importance of discretion and privacy policies. Regular training sessions on non-disclosure agreements (NDAs) and how to handle classified information go a long way in preventing accidental leaks.
Choose Private Meeting Spaces
Not all conversations belong in a bustling coffee shop or over a restaurant lunch. Speak in spaces that guarantee privacy when discussing business matters. Consider soundproofed office areas or virtual meeting platforms with privacy features. Additionally, preventing eavesdropping on mobile devices during calls is essential for confidentiality, whether you’re in the office or in public.
Limit Access to Sensitive Info
Restrict access to sensitive business information based on necessity. Share information on a “need to know” basis within your organization so that only relevant people are privy to confidential matters. Use access control systems, secure file-sharing platforms, and password-protected documentation to limit who can view and share sensitive details. This minimizes exposure and protects high-stakes data.
Stay Safe From Cyber Threats
Cybersecurity risks threaten business confidentiality. Protect your business conversations with multi-factor authentication, firewalls, and security audits. Teach all team members to recognize phishing attempts, regularly update credentials, and avoid using unsecured Wi-Fi networks while working remotely.

No Birth is ‘Easy’—Let’s Stop Saying It Is
In India, mothers who choose a C-section over natural birth are often unfairly judged as taking an ‘easier’ path. This is absurd. A C-section is a major surgery that requires weeks of recovery while caring for a newborn. It is not a shortcut, but a gruelling path to motherhood. These judgments don’t just sting but erode a mother’s confidence. These hurtful judgments also feed guilt, and isolate women at a time when they need support.
Feeding Fights—Formula or Breast? Just Feed with Love
Another much-debated topic is nursing. People often stigmatise women who use formula milk as lazy or ignorant, despite many new moms experiencing medical issues with breastfeeding. Breastfeeding mothers, on the other hand, might get a gold star for going ‘nature’s way,’ yet criticised if they do it in public. How about we just applaud all moms for feeding their babies with love—no judgment, just gratitude.

Meet Alexandra Kaplan, the CEO & Founder of Kaplan Interpreting Services, a powerhouse in the world of interpretation. A Spanish Court-Certified Interpreter with a passion for making sure that language is never a barrier to important conversations. With over 17 years of experience, Alexandra’s journey has been one of precision, impact, and unmatched expertise—working with world leaders, top-tier legal and medical professionals, and businesses that understand the power of clear communication.
The Story Behind Kaplan Interpreting Services
Kaplan Interpreting Services wasn’t just born out of necessity—it was born out of a deep-rooted belief that every person, regardless of language, deserves to be heard. Alexandra’s path began interpreting in medical offices and courtrooms, but as demand for her services skyrocketed, she saw a troubling trend: agencies hiring untrained bilinguals instead of certified professionals. The consequences of this could be devastating, especially in legal or medical contexts.
In 2017, Alexandra made it her mission to change this—creating Kaplan Interpreting Services as a beacon of quality, accuracy, and integrity. By building a network of top-tier linguists who share her commitment to excellence, she ensured that her clients would never have to worry about losing something in translation. Today, Kaplan Interpreting Services is trusted by law firms, hospitals, government agencies, and businesses that understand the importance of precision.
From Multilingual Roots to Entrepreneurial Success
Born in Dallas, Texas, Alexandra’s life was a melting pot of cultures. Her father spoke Italian, her mother Arabic, and by the time she was two, they moved to Venezuela, where Spanish became her first language. It wasn’t long before she added English to her linguistic repertoire, and later earned a Master’s in Healthcare Administration. Yet, no matter how many degrees she earned, her heart always called her back to what she loved most: helping people bridge language gaps.
From interpreting in hospitals to becoming a court-certified interpreter, Alexandra’s journey took off when she realized that her workload was too much to handle on her own. So, she began connecting top-notch professionals with clients who needed nothing short of perfection. And that’s how Kaplan Interpreting Services was born—a company rooted in excellence and built on relationships.
Defining Moments: Making History, One Word at a Time
One of the most surreal moments of Alexandra’s career was interpreting a historic phone call between Pope Francis and President-elect Joe Biden—the first time a Catholic U.S. President had spoken directly to the Pope since JFK. But it’s not just these high-profile events that bring her joy; it’s the small, life-changing moments. Like the time Alexandra stopped an immigrant mother from signing a legal document that would have jeopardized her asylum case—all because she didn’t fully understand the language. That single act changed the course of a life—and that’s why Alexandra does what she does.
